|
|
|
Проблема с удалением
|
|||
|---|---|---|---|
|
#18+
По неизвестной мне причине((, фокс почему то не видит(или не желает видеть) записи, которые необходимо пометить на удаление. в текстбокс вводится то что надо удалить, а фокс не видит данной записи. Помогите плиз.. событие=клик кнопки... SET DELETED ON IF thisform.pageframe1.page6.optiongroup1.Value==1 IF thisform.pageframe1.page6.optiongroup2.Value==2 SELECT n_prod GO TOP DO WHILE !EOF() IF n_prod.cod_pr=11 AND n_prod.v=0.20 AND n_prod.naim_tov=thisform.pageframe1.page6.text1.Text DELETE ENDIF SKIP 1 ENDDO ENDIF ENDIF 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 20:58 |
|
||
|
Проблема с удалением
|
|||
|---|---|---|---|
|
#18+
для уточнения: код идет прекрасно по 2 криериям (по значениям оптионгрупп) если убрать текстовый критерий-все работает отменно, показывает все нужные записи, а как только добавляешь поиск по значению текстбокса-непоказывает ничего((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 21:01 |
|
||
|
Проблема с удалением
|
|||
|---|---|---|---|
|
#18+
И Вы думаете, что на основании предоставленной информации можно сказать что-то конкретное? Во-первых, почему используется свойство Text, а не value? Во-вторых, где конкретные значения текстбокса и поля? В-третьих, для удаления всех записей, удовлетворяющих какому-либо условию надо воспользоваться всего лишь одной командой, а не городить длиннющий совершенно бессмысленный код. Точное сравнение (==) имее смысл только для символьных данных. Конструкции вида Код: plaintext 1. 2. 3. 4. Код: plaintext 1. 2. Код: plaintext 1. 2. Код: plaintext 1. 2.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 21:20 |
|
||
|
Проблема с удалением
|
|||
|---|---|---|---|
|
#18+
Берите строки в alltrim() и убедитесь, что exact установлено в ON. У Вас наверняка длина текстового поля неравна длине поля БД.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.12.2007, 22:31 |
|
||
|
Проблема с удалением
|
|||
|---|---|---|---|
|
#18+
Условие ....n_prod.naim_tov=thisform.pageframe1.page6.text1.Text ДОЛЖНО ВЫГЛЯДЕТЬ ТАК AND UPPER(ALLTRIM(n_prod.naim_tov))= UPPER(ALLTRIM(thisform.pageframe1.page6.text1.Text)) И БУДЕТ ВАМ СЧПСТЬЕ...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.12.2007, 06:44 |
|
||
|
|

start [/forum/topic.php?fid=41&tid=1588403]: |
0ms |
get settings: |
9ms |
get forum list: |
10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
67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
29ms |
get tp. blocked users: |
1ms |
| others: | 236ms |
| total: | 366ms |

| 0 / 0 |
